Understanding Data Acquisition Tools
Data acquisition tools are devices that collect and analyze performance data from your vehicle during track sessions. These tools can provide valuable insights into various aspects of your driving and vehicle dynamics, helping you make informed adjustments. Here are some key components of data acquisition systems:
- GPS Sensors: Track your speed, lap times, and positioning on the track.
- Accelerometers: Measure acceleration forces to understand braking and cornering performance.
- OBD-II Adapters: Access engine data and diagnostics directly from your vehicle’s onboard computer.
- Camera Systems: Record video footage for visual analysis of your driving technique.
Choosing Budget-Friendly Data Acquisition Tools
When it comes to choosing data acquisition tools, there are several affordable options available that can provide valuable information without breaking the bank. Here are some recommendations:
- Smartphone Apps: Many apps are designed to track performance metrics using your smartphone’s sensors. Look for apps that offer GPS tracking, lap timing, and data logging.
- Bluetooth OBD-II Scanners: These devices connect to your vehicle’s OBD-II port and relay data to your smartphone or tablet, allowing you to monitor real-time engine performance.
- Lap Timers: Simple lap timers can provide essential timing information without the need for complex setups.
- Basic Data Loggers: Some entry-level data loggers can record essential data points like speed, RPM, and throttle position at a reasonable price.
Setting Up Your Data Acquisition System
Once you have selected your data acquisition tools, the next step is to set them up correctly for optimal performance. Follow these tips to ensure a smooth setup:
- Read the Manual: Familiarize yourself with the instructions for each tool to understand its capabilities and limitations.
- Mounting Locations: Choose appropriate mounting locations for sensors and cameras to minimize interference and ensure accurate data collection.
- Calibration: Calibrate your tools before each track day to ensure accurate readings. This may involve setting up GPS parameters or aligning sensors.
- Data Storage: Ensure you have sufficient storage space on your devices for data logging and video recording.
Analyzing Your Data
After your track day, the real work begins: analyzing the data you’ve collected. Here are some steps to effectively analyze your performance:
- Review Lap Times: Compare your lap times to identify trends and areas for improvement.
- Analyze Speed and Acceleration: Look at your speed data through corners and on straights to find opportunities for better throttle control.
- Evaluate Driving Technique: Use video footage to analyze your lines, braking points, and throttle application.
- Identify Consistency: Check for variations in your performance across multiple laps to pinpoint areas that need focus.
Fine-Tuning Your Technique
With the insights gained from your data analysis, you can begin to fine-tune your driving technique. Here are some tips to help you improve:
- Brake Earlier: If data shows you are losing time in corners, consider braking earlier to maintain better control.
- Improve Cornering: Adjust your racing line based on data to find the fastest path through corners.
- Throttle Control: Focus on smoother throttle application to enhance acceleration out of corners.
- Practice Consistency: Work on replicating successful laps by focusing on technique and minimizing errors.
